I hope it would work, but unfortunately based on my research it seems this low power LED panel will never work.
 
I used a similar setup for my refugium, it did not even grow Chaeto very well, and any CF light grows chaeto. So if that is any indication to what the intensity is.
 
LED Wholesalers (the company selling that particular unit) hasn't had the best reviews. They have a lower rating on their ebay site, as well, and after reading a few of the feedback comments, there seem to be a good number of people who receive defective units from these guys (several of the LED's burn out after a few days/weeks, units completely die after a short time, etc).
